Padilla says he hopes that by registering California's youth in time for their first voting experience in November, they will become consistent voters in the future.

Blas said she knows her vote can help shape her future.

"It's not only the older people that are getting the opportunity because it's actually our future, not someone else's," she said.

Padilla's office says the youth vote is also leading online registration statewide, claiming some 500,000 people between the ages of 18 and 25 have registered to vote in California since January of this year.
